Chiang Mai is quite well known for it's many temples. I may have heard of it being referred to as the city of a thousand temples before, but I may have dreampt that.

Today I found myself a bit lost due to Google maps being incorrect and I was essentially in a small neighborhood with roads going in all manor of directions when I saw this in front of me.

This is What Nong Khrai Luang and it barely is on the map. Basically I wouldn't have ever known it was here had I not gotten lost

I wasn't dressed appropriately so I didn't go beyond the front gate.

I quite like Buddhist architecture....if that is even a thing and temples are always serene and smell nice because of the incense. What's not to love about that?

There is normally a good chance you will encounter an interesting statue or two also. In the future I will start to carry a polite shirt with me because these temples seem to be everywhere.

If you enjoy temples this is a great reason to consider Chiang Mai for a vacation i suppose.

Yes, the statues can be a mixture of styles, including Shan and Mandalay, neither of which is far from CM. I found a couple of antique markets specialising in Buddhist icons (and the ubiquitous amulets) - not sure if they are still there, one was in one of the JJ Markets car park early morning.
